C 6 NAME
uulog - display \s-1UUCP\s0 log files
SYNOPSIS
uulog [
-s sys ] [
-u user ]
DESCRIPTION
Uulog queries a log
of
uucp (1) and
uux (1) transactions in the file
/var/spool/uucp/\s-1LOGFILE.\s0 The options command uulog to print logging information:
8 -s sys\^ Print information about work involving system sys .
8 -u user\^ Print information about work done for the specified user .

NOTES
Very early releases of \s-1UUCP\s0 used separate log files
for each of the \s-1UUCP\s0 utilities;
uulog was used to merge the individual logs into a master file.
This capability has not been necessary for some time and is
no longer supported.
BUGS
\s-1UUCP\s0's recording of which user issued a request is unreliable.
Uulog is little more than an overspecialized version of grep (1).
